Barbecue: A Global History

(Part of the Edible Series)

If there is one thing the United States takes seriously (outside of sports), it's barbecue. Different in every region, barbecuing is an art, and Americans take pride in their special blend of slow-cooked meat, spices, and tangy sauces. But the US didn't invent the cooking form, nor do Americans have a monopoly on it--from Mongolian lamb to Fijian pig and Chinese char siu, barbecue's endless variations have circled the globe.
